Transaction 61d888e89a4fe72f36d1824917b93157c5e09a25f2ce44a87ea8a957a751c743

1 Input
2 Outputs
  • 61d888e89a4fe72f36d1824917b93157c5e09a25f2ce44a87ea8a957a751c743:0
  • value  606630
    address  35kQct1gPAMJY81daatWXqgmyHcXkZTRhq
  • 61d888e89a4fe72f36d1824917b93157c5e09a25f2ce44a87ea8a957a751c743:1
  • value  213309
    address  17ESiWvXJGgwqAKxypU7p6jNapaMETCAsu